I see all of the Mods recommend using "WinRAR" to unzip files and install on their device. As I've not found a site that offers free download for WinRAR ? shareware only ? won't WinZIP work?

Thanks.
 
WinRar works better for Navcore installations as you can preserve the file/ folder information without any messing about, its a single one shot install and the WinRar app ensures that files that need to go in to specific folders and sub folders are correctly located.

Win Zip on the otherhand isn't something I trust for doing this as I have had issues in the past with all the files being dumped in to the root of the device resulting in a few hours of messing around to resolve what its done - Mike

The tomtom installation files are in .cab format (Microsoft proprietary compression format). If I remember properly, Winzip can't read .cab files, and WinRar can.
 
Both the 3rd party WinZip and the Windows native version manage *.cab files fine.

All of these programs require paying attention to whether the path is set correctly to the target and whether the folder structure should be retained.
